he often equivocates when asked about his plans.
当被问及他的计划时,他经常含糊其辞。
politicians often equivocate to avoid taking a clear stance.
政治家们常常含糊其辞,以避免明确表态。
she equivocates in her responses during interviews.
她在面试中的回答中含糊其辞。
when confronted, he tends to equivocate rather than admit mistakes.
当被质问时,他往往含糊其辞,而不是承认错误。
it's frustrating when someone equivocates instead of providing a direct answer.
当有人含糊其辞而不直接回答时,这令人沮丧。
the lawyer equivocated to protect her client's interests.
律师含糊其辞以保护她客户的利益。
he tends to equivocate when discussing sensitive topics.
他在讨论敏感话题时往往含糊其辞。
in negotiations, he often equivocates to gain an advantage.
在谈判中,他常常含糊其辞以获得优势。
